Clearing the Installment Location



Have you prepared the setup location for your heatpump? Before the setup procedure begins, it's crucial to guarantee that the area where your heat pump will certainly be installed is clear and ready for the service technicians to function successfully.

Start by getting rid of any barriers or clutter near the designated place for the heat pump. Make sure that there's enough area around the unit for proper ventilation and maintenance gain access to. Remove any type of particles, plants, or furnishings that might block the setup procedure or restrain the heatpump's efficiency.

Furthermore, check for any kind of possible risks such as overhanging branches or frameworks that might hinder the heatpump's operation.

It's essential to create a risk-free and unhampered environment for the installation group to work in. By taking the time to clear the installment location beforehand, you can help make sure a smooth and effective heatpump installment procedure.

Checking Electric Compatibility



To make certain an effective heat pump setup, it's essential to examine the electric compatibility of your assigned setup location. Begin by ensuring that your electrical panel has the ability to support the new heat pump. Inspect if there suffice readily available breaker and adequate amperage to deal with the extra lots. If needed, speak with a qualified electrical expert to examine and upgrade your electrical system.

Ensuring Appropriate Air Flow



For ideal performance and performance of your heatpump, ensuring proper air flow is crucial. Adequate ventilation enables the heatpump to function ideally by giving the necessary airflow for heat exchange procedures. Before installation, make sure that the location where the heatpump will be placed has ample air flow to stop getting too hot and make certain appropriate air flow.

Clear any blockages around the device to allow unlimited airflow, which is crucial for the heat pump to operate efficiently.
